If you’re an experienced SQL user eager to sharpen your expertise with real-world challenges, the March SQL Practice is the perfect opportunity. This month’s challenge is designed for advanced learners comfortable working with concepts like CASE WHEN
, GROUP BY
, aggregate functions, and common table expressions (CTEs). It’s a great way to put your SQL knowledge to the test while solving practical business problems.
What Are Monthly SQL Practices?
If you’re new to these challenges, here’s how they work: Monthly SQL Practices are short, themed exercises that allow you to practice SQL in a fun and engaging way. They alternate between basic and advanced levels—basic challenges take place on even-numbered months, while advanced challenges occur on odd-numbered months. Each practice session includes 5–10 exercises and takes about an hour to complete. These exercises are perfect for anyone looking to improve their query-writing skills or prepare for SQL-related tasks in their career.
The themes vary widely, keeping things fresh every month. Past challenges have explored topics like family trees, book exchanges, astronomy, auto repair, pizza, and movie theaters. These scenarios offer something for everyone, whether you’re analyzing rental car data or diving into the complexities of U.S. cities.
What’s the Theme for March 2025?
This month’s SQL challenge introduces you to Megan, a theater manager who needs your help. Her goal is to better understand her business by analyzing key metrics. She wants to know which plays are the most popular and how many plays were staged each month. By tackling these questions, you’ll help Megan make data-driven decisions to improve her theater’s operations.
If you’ve completed the Creating Basic SQL Reports course or have a strong grasp of concepts like CASE WHEN
, GROUP BY
, or using CASE WHEN with GROUP BY, you’ll be ready to dive into this challenge.
The exercises are designed to push your SQL skills and show you how to apply advanced techniques in practical ways. Along the way, you’ll practice creating custom classifications, summarizing data, and grouping results to uncover actionable insights.
Why Should You Take This Challenge?
SQL challenges like this one offer more than just practice—they provide a chance to work on scenarios that mimic real-world datasets and problem-solving. Whether you’re preparing for an SQL interview, brushing up on your skills, or simply enjoying the satisfaction of solving problems, these exercises are a great way to grow.
This month’s challenge is at the advanced level, so expect to work through slightly more complex scenarios. Don’t worry if you get stuck—hints are available to guide you. And remember, solving problems like these in a structured way will make you more confident in handling SQL queries for real-life business needs.
Ready to Help Megan?
If you’re up for the challenge, now’s the time to start. Use your SQL skills to help Megan gather the data she needs to run her theater effectively. By the end of the session, you’ll not only have improved your SQL abilities but also gained insights into how advanced queries can solve business problems.
Start the March SQL Practice today, and take another step toward SQL mastery.
Suggested Courses for Practice and Growth
If you want to strengthen your SQL skills further or explore related topics, consider these courses and tracks:
- Creating Basic SQL Reports: Learn how to build meaningful SQL reports using aggregate functions,
CASE WHEN
, and theGROUP BY
clause. Perfect for those who want to analyze trends and metrics effectively. - Monthly SQL Challenges: A collection of SQL exercises released monthly, covering diverse industries and skill levels. Perfect for consistent practice.
Take the time to build your skills step by step—each course or track brings you closer to becoming an SQL expert!
The post March 2025 SQL Challenge: Test Your Skills with Advanced SQL Scenarios appeared first on RealSQLGuy.